4907 Oakview Rd, Knoxville, TN 37918Fountaincrest, located in Knoxville's Fountain City, showcases early 20th-century architecture with updated 1930s and 1940s homes, including Craftsman bungalows, Minimal Traditionals, cottages, and Colonials. These homes often feature original elements like rounded entryways, brick chimneys, and hardwood floors, with many residents enjoying large front porches. The neighborhood's lot sizes are typically around a third of an acre, with well-maintained front yards adding to the curb appeal. Green space is abundant, with Fountain City Park less than a mile north, offering picnic shelters, a playground, and a natural spring. The Fountain City Greenway provides a paved pathway around the park, which also hosts the Fountain City Lions Club and the Fountain City Art Center. The nearby duck pond with its namesake fountain is another local highlight. Fountaincrest is fairly walkable, with sidewalks on Hillcrest Drive, Jacksboro Pike, and Stanton Road, though some areas lack connectivity. Broadway connects the neighborhood to downtown Knoxville, about 8 miles south, and the number 22 bus provides regular service. McGhee Tyson Airport is 20 miles away. Community events, such as ice cream socials and trick-or-treating on historic Gibbs Drive, contribute to the neighborhood's charm. Fountaincrest residents can also enjoy local shops and restaurants on Broadway, including Fountain City Social, an '80s-themed cocktail bar, and Sweet P's, known for its barbecue.
On average, homes in Fountaincrest, Knoxville sell after 43 days on the market compared to the national average of 47 days. The average sale price for homes in Fountaincrest, Knoxville over the last 12 months is $459,551, up 14% from the average home sale price over the previous 12 months.
